Spring 2022: Sugarcraft with Kathryn Cuthbertson

Online, This workshop ran for three days from Tuesday 12th April 2022 until Thursday 14th April 2022.
In this fully interactive workshop, students learned the fundamentals of working with both sugar florist and sugar modelling paste to create sugarcraft corals and seabed creatures. Students were guided through a variety of different techniques including designing, hand forming, sculpting, modelling as well as colouring, dusting and assembling. 

Spring 2022: Draw and Paint The Tree Of Life

Online, This workshop ran for one day on Thursday 7th April 2022.
The Tree of Life is a recurring motif in many arts. They contain deep symbolism, being embodiments of celestial and vital energies. But even without the complex layers of symbolism.... the tree, whatever else it is, is a giver of life. A beautiful thing to be celebrated and give gratitude for.   During this course, students learned how to improve their drawing skills and incorporate the compass and ruler to create a harmonious foundation for the tree of life. Their final designs explored the art of Indian ink and white gauche, inspired by traditional Indian Folk Art.
